Transaction 6602bc429b9d3a280181a763da10669fa53177958c32fe04b4e268a6540505ef
1 Input
1 Output
-
6602bc429b9d3a280181a763da10669fa53177958c32fe04b4e268a6540505ef:0
- value
- 271054
- script pubkey
- OP_0 OP_PUSHBYTES_20 0317fff7b18e3c7a6fc421be8b81eb86ceb41fdc
- address
- bc1qqvtllaa33c785m7yyxlghq0tsm8tg87uzvmlxf